  1. FBI Sued for Illegal Discharge of Lead Bullets Into Lake Michigan

    F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E

    Chicago - January 14, 2008

    Local advocacy group Blue Eco Legal Council today filed a lawsuit charging the FBI with disposing of lead bullets into Lake Michigan near an intake pipe which provides drinking water for 18,950 Illinois citizens.

    "We've been investigating the FBI's illegal discharge of lead into the lake for months," said Steven B. Pollack, Executive Director of the Blue Eco Legal Council, a local advocacy group, "and we were appalled and frightened to learn that this discharge is taking place in such close proximity to a public water intake pipe. This continued action by the FBI is putting our children at risk of permanent brain damage and developmental disabilities. The damaging effect of lead on children is well documented."

    According to documents received through Freedom of Information Act requests, this FBI firearms training range is intentionally designed to use over 2,900 acres of Lake Michigan as an impact area for discarded lead bullets. The City of North Chicago’s drinking water intake pipe is inside these 2,900 acres and its last water quality report indicated lead was detected in the public water supply.

    Last November, the Blue Eco Legal Council successfully stopped the Coast Guard from conducting its training exercises with lead bullets on the Great Lakes. "By filing this lawsuit, we hope to set an important precedent, and to force Federal officials to stop poisoning our children," said Pollack, "this is simply another case of the Federal Government believing they're above the law. Especially troubling is that the Department of Justice is the agency charged with enforcing the same laws it is now breaking.â€
